Mesabloo/diagnose

A simple library for reporting compiler/interpreter errors

HaskellNixunicodehaskelllibraryasciierror-reportingcompiler-errorsinterpreter-errors
This is stars and forks stats for /Mesabloo/diagnose repository. As of 30 Apr, 2024 this repository has 226 stars and 15 forks.

Error reporting made easy Diagnose is a small library used to report compiler/interpreter errors in a beautiful yet readable way. It was in the beginning heavily inspired by ariadne, but ended up quickly becoming its own thing. As a great example, here's the output of the last test: If you do not like unicode characters, or choose to target platforms which cannot output them natively; you may alternatively print the whole diagnostic with ASCII characters, like this: Colors are also optional, and...
Read on GithubGithub Stats Page
repotechsstarsweeklyforksweekly
androidx/androidxKotlinJavaC++4.8k08440
tdlib/tdC++CCMake6k01.3k0
gelisam/hawkHaskellVim Script3550200
mashingan/excelinNim50010
gvolpe/nix-configNixHaskellShell602+366+1
pyrogram/pyrogramPythonMakefile3.7k01.2k0
fosskers/auraHaskellRustRoff1.6k01110
AndreaInfUFSM/elc117-2022aPrologJavaHaskell40100
nix-community/nix-installersNixShellMakefile57090
vim-jp/vital.vimVim ScriptPythonLua5560650